Day 3 – Sarajevo
After breakfast we will start Sarajevo war and nature tour;
- Visit Vrelo Bosne, the source of the Bosna River, with lovely lakes full of fish and swans and small green islands.
- Visit the Tunnel of Hope. While there we will watch a short movie about the War in Sarajevo and the Tunnel, followed by going through the Tunnel itself. At the exhibition part of the museum we will have the opportunity to see many interesting exhibits directly connected with the Siege of Sarajevo.
- Lunch at Bjelašnica mountain
- Visit famous Igman mountain War Mosque built by the soldiers on their own initiative, in pauses between regular defense missions.
- Dinner at hotel

Day 6 – Herzegovina tour
After breakfast we will start our beatiful journey to Herzegovina
- Journey through a beautiful green and mountainous countryside and through the famous Bosnia Tunnel, passing from Bosnia to Herzegovina
- Take opportunity to buy local produce such as honey, cheese and pomegranates along the route
- Visit the ancient town of Konjic on the Neretva River
- Visit Mostar with its beautiful old town and famous Stari Most bridge – a UNESCO World Heritage Site
- Visit the 400 year old Sufi tekkiya at Blagaj located by the the stunning source of the Buna Spring
- Visit to the historic town of Pocitelj- a UNESCO heritage site with artist colony and great architecture
- Visit Kravice waterfalls, a miracle of nature in Bosnia and Herzegovina
- Lunch and dinner will be at one of the many exqusite riverside restaurants located along the route where we will enjoy grilled meats or fish
- Return to Sarajevo, overnight in Sarajevo
